package opencost
import (
"time"
filter "github.com/opencost/opencost/core/pkg/filter/legacy"
"github.com/opencost/opencost/core/pkg/log"
)
// Coverage This is a placeholder struct which can be replaced by a more specific implementation later
type Coverage struct {
Window Window `json:"window"`
Type string `json:"type"`
Count int `json:"count"`
Updated time.Time `json:"updated"`
Errors []string `json:"errors"`
Warnings []string `json:"warnings"`
}
func (c *Coverage) GetWindow() Window {
return c.Window
}
func (c *Coverage) Key() string {
return c.Type
}
func (c *Coverage) IsEmpty() bool {
if c == nil {
log.Warnf("calling IsEmpty() on a nil Coverage")
return true
}
return c.Type == "" && c.Count == 0 && len(c.Errors) == 0 && len(c.Warnings) == 0 && c.Updated == time.Time{}
}
func (c *Coverage) Clone() *Coverage {
if c == nil {
log.Warnf("calling Clone() on a nil Coverage")
return nil
}
var errors []string
if len(c.Errors) > 0 {
errors = make([]string, len(c.Errors))
copy(errors, c.Errors)
}
var warnings []string
if len(c.Warnings) > 0 {
warnings = make([]string, len(c.Warnings))
copy(warnings, c.Warnings)
}
return &Coverage{
Window: c.Window.Clone(),
Type: c.Type,
Count: c.Count,
Updated: c.Updated,
Errors: errors,
Warnings: warnings,
}
}
// Coverage This is a placeholder struct which can be replaced by a more specific implementation later
type CoverageSet struct {
Window Window `json:"window"`
Items map[string]*Coverage `json:"items"`
}
func NewCoverageSet(start, end time.Time) *CoverageSet {
return &CoverageSet{
Window: NewWindow(&start, &end),
Items: map[string]*Coverage{},
}
}
func (cs *CoverageSet) GetWindow() Window {
return cs.Window
}
func (cs *CoverageSet) IsEmpty() bool {
if cs == nil {
log.Warnf("calling IsEmpty() on a nil CoverageSet")
return true
}
for _, item := range cs.Items {
if !item.IsEmpty() {
return false
}
}
return true
}
func (cs *CoverageSet) Clone() *CoverageSet {
var items map[string]*Coverage
if cs.Items != nil {
items = make(map[string]*Coverage, len(cs.Items))
for k, item := range cs.Items {
items[k] = item.Clone()
}
}
return &CoverageSet{
Window: cs.Window.Clone(),
Items: items,
}
}
func (cs *CoverageSet) Insert(coverage *Coverage) {
if cs.Items == nil {
cs.Items = map[string]*Coverage{}
}
cs.Items[coverage.Key()] = coverage
}
func (cs *CoverageSet) Filter(filters filter.Filter[*Coverage]) *CoverageSet {
if cs == nil {
return nil
}
if filters == nil {
return cs.Clone()
}
result := NewCoverageSet(*cs.Window.start, *cs.Window.end)
for _, c := range cs.Items {
if filters.Matches(c) {
result.Insert(c.Clone())
}
}
return result
}
